Study of $J/Ï$ and $Ï(3686)$ decay to $Î\barÎ$ and $Σ^0\barΣ^0$ final states
arXiv:1701.07191 · doi:10.1103/PhysRevD.95.052003
Abstract
Using $1310.6\times10^6$ $J/Ï$ and $447.9\times10^6$ $Ï(3686)$ events collected with the BESIII detector at the BEPCII $e^{+}e^{-}$ collider, the branching fractions and the angular distributions of $J/Ï$ and $Ï(3686)$ decays to $Î\barÎ$ and $Σ^0\barΣ^0$ final states are measured. The branching fractions are in agreement with, and much more precise than, the averages of previously published results. The polar angular distributions of $Ï(3686)$ decays are measured for the first time, while those of $J/Ï$ decays are measured with much improved precision. In addition, the ratios of branching fractions $\frac{\mathcal{B}(Ï(3686)\toÎ\barÎ)}{\mathcal{B}(J/Ï\toÎ\barÎ)}$ and $\frac{\mathcal{B}(Ï(3686)\toΣ^0\barΣ^0)}{\mathcal{B}(J/Ï\toΣ^0\barΣ^0)}$ are determined to test the "12\% rule".
